Environment Considerations: How Bay Area Conditions Affect Flooring Choices
The Bay Area experiences a mix of coastal humidity and inland dry skin, depending upon where you live. These problems can affect how various flooring materials act with time.
Wood floors, made from natural material, can increase or acquire with temperature and moisture modifications. Proper adjustment before installation and keeping indoor moisture degrees can help lessen this motion. Still, in homes without environment control, it's something to be familiar with.
Vinyl, on the other hand, is much less conscious moisture and temperature level variations. It preserves its form and structure also in damp or variable atmospheres, making it a solid challenger for basements, washrooms, or kitchen areas.
Long life and Investment: What You Get Over Time
If you're thinking long-lasting, hardwood floor covering typically pays off. Though it needs a bigger first investment, it substantially boosts home value and stands the test of time. With appropriate maintenance, consisting of the occasional wood floor refinishing service, hardwood can offer a house for generations. It ages wonderfully and adds to a home's total beauty and authenticity.
Vinyl, while more economical upfront, does not have the very same lengthy lifespan. Many plastic floorings last around 10 to 20 years, depending on the high quality and wear, which means they might require to be changed more often. Still, for house owners seeking a flexible, cost-effective option or who enjoy updating their interiors more frequently, plastic makes excellent feeling.
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Options
Sustainability is coming to be significantly crucial to Bay Area citizens. Hardwood flooring made from responsibly sourced timber is a renewable energy, and lots of makers now follow rigorous standards for gathering and production. And also, its long life implies fewer materials go to waste with time.
Plastic, nevertheless, is made from synthetic products. While some newer lines are used recycled material and low-VOC processes, it's usually less environmentally friendly than wood. Disposal can likewise be more difficult, particularly if adhesives or chemical supports are included.
That claimed, the ecological impact depends upon the specific item and brand, so house owners should look into thoroughly if sustainability is a top priority.
Installation: What to Expect from the Process
Setting up wood flooring is commonly much more labor-intensive and taxing. It frequently calls for subfloor prep work, accurate cutting, and ending up. That's why many property owners go with experienced hardwood floor installation companies to ensure a smooth and perfect outcome.
Plastic floor covering, especially the luxury vinyl plank range, supplies quicker and easier setup. Some types can be drifted over existing floorings, conserving time and labor. This rate and simpleness make it a great option for urgent jobs or restricted restoration home windows.
